Why Choose Double Glazing Windows Near Me?

There are many styles to choose from for uPVC and timber windows. Before you contact double glazing companies in my area, it is crucial to select the right design.

Double-glazed windows provide a myriad of benefits for your home. From cutting down on energy costs, to reducing the amount of noise pollution They will add value to your property and make your home more comfortable.

Energy-efficient

Energy-efficient windows can cut down on your heating bills and protect your furniture. They also reduce condensation. Double-glazed windows are made of larger glass than single pane windows and provide substantial insulation. They are also more durable, and harder to break than single-pane windows. You can even opt for the option of filling with argon gas, which can further increase insulation. This option is expensive, but it will pay off in the long run.

Reduced noise

If you live near a busy road, under a flight path or have loud neighbours, double glazing can dramatically reduce the volume of noise. The thick insulating glasses prevent sounds from escaping from the inside of the house and out to the outside while reducing the loss of heat. Double glazing is available in a variety of different styles and materials. Some companies are able to make traditional designs work for older homes, and repairs some even offer secondary glazing, which can be fitted over windows that are already in place without altering their appearance. However, you should note that certain types of windows cannot be substituted for double-glazed windows, particularly those in listed buildings and those that are subject to conservation restrictions.

Double-glazed windows are renowned for their energy efficiency. They comprise two panes of glass in a sealed unit. the space between them is filled with air or other gases such as argon to increase insulation. They are rated based on their energy performance and with A++ being the highest grade and E the lowest.
